TENNIS NOTES.

The following is the team to play against Shannon, at Shannon, on Saturday next:— Men: —Messrs. L. C. Bryant, C. Proctor, N. Ross, W. Ross, R. McMurray, R. Bradly. Emergency: J. Caughley. Ladies: —Mesdames McMarray, McLaren, Eruera, Misses E. Owen, R. Perreau, J. McMurrav. Emergency: Miss B. Spoil’s.

The bus will leave the Post Office at one o’clock. Members intending to travel with the team are asked to notify the secretary immediately. To-day is the last day on which Rose Bowl and Men’s Cup matches may be played. Competitors who have not played are asked to inform the secretary at once, otherwise they will forfeit their matches.
